Transaction 8c40f29e8e263d49481bd8d4f9de9e2fd84e2dd2f38e061efcb4224fe3596207

39 Input
2 Outputs
  • 8c40f29e8e263d49481bd8d4f9de9e2fd84e2dd2f38e061efcb4224fe3596207:0
  • value  95498973
    address  124yHvBz8zwPn1YYJ1RtvpgeqmkSEm9reR
  • 8c40f29e8e263d49481bd8d4f9de9e2fd84e2dd2f38e061efcb4224fe3596207:1
  • value  3175957
    address  32imw659Uu5r8tY7wSisSGtuDy3ug3D3gH